Stuffed Spaghetti Squash taco bowls with 3 ingredient vegan taco meat (brown rice, chickpeas and slivered almonds), black beans, red onions, cilantro, tomatoes and avocado sauce make for the perfect meatless dinner. Gluten Free.

Ingredients
2small or 1 large spaghetti squashcooked and shredded
For the vegan taco meat:
1 1/2cupchickpeas1 can, rinsed and drained
1 1/2cupcooked brown rice
3/4cupslivered almonds
1/4cupraw cashewsoptional, if not using add 1/4 more slivered almonds
1/2 - 1teaspoonred pepper flakesomit if sensitive to spicy food
For the Black Beans
1tablespoonolive oil
1/2oniondiced
1clovegarlicchopped
1teaspooncumin
1teaspoonpaprika
1/2teaspoonred pepper flakesomit if sensitive to spicy food
1can black beansrinsed and drained
Other toppings:
1red onionthinly sliced
2-3 tomatoeschopped
handful cilantrochopped
1limecut into wedges
6tablespoonsGo Avo Chipotle sauce
Instructions
In a food processor combine chickpeas, brown rice, almonds, cashews (if using), 1 1/2 tablespoon olive oil, 1 teaspoon salt, 2 teaspoons cumin, 2 teaspoons paprika, and 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es. Process until mixture is broken up and clumps together but not completely smooth.
In a pan heat 1 tablespoon olive oil over medium heat and add onions. Cook until translucent. Add garlic, 1 teaspoon cumin, 1 teaspoon paprika and 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es. Mix. Add black beans and cook for a few minutes, mixing. Remove from pan.
In the same pan heat 1 tablespoon olive oil, and add the vegan taco meat mixture. Cook for 2-3 minutes, until lightly browned.
